Prior to 2008, the term ‘Opposition Bank’ didn’t form part of anyone’s vocabulary. Starling Bank Vs Tide… Business banking industry was controlled by the ‘huge four’ High Street banks of HSBC, Barclays, NatWest, and Lloyds Banking Group and this had actually held true for many years. Then came the global monetary crash of 2008 and everything changed.

After investing �,� 500 billion on a rescue package to assist stabilise the UK banking system and restore market self-confidence, both regulators and the government were anxious to put procedures in place to prevent such a crisis from ever occurring again. A crucial part of this technique was to encourage more competition in the banking sector to minimize the dominance of the huge banks in the market. With the levelling of the playing field, chances were likewise opened up for business owners to bring a digital transformation to the banking space. Not just did this bring growth in brand-new technology, but a move far from the standard High Street banking model, and the birth of the Opposition Banks.

The business first formed in 2015 as a fintech venture and has considering that grown from strength to strength. At the start of 2019, they secured �,� 60 million of moneying to expand their offering when they partnered with ClearBank.

How does a Tide account work?
The fundamentals of the Tide account are truly rather basic. Like numerous other opposition banking apps, all you require to do is sign up for an account and follow the on-screen triggers. The whole procedure takes simply a couple of minutes, and it’s complimentary to register. You’ll just require to supply some fundamental information about you and your company, as well as validate a number of forms of ID.
